A vintage teacup floral display adds charm to your garden party. You can use pretty teacups, mixing and matching different patterns for a whimsical look.

Start by filling each teacup with water. Choose small flowers like daisies, pansies, or even herbs to place inside. This makes a lovely, fragrant centerpiece.

Consider setting the teacups on a lace tablecloth for a classic touch. You can also surround them with greenery or colorful petals to enhance the display. Your guests will appreciate this creative and thoughtful decoration.

A succulent terrarium bowl is a charming addition to any garden party. These little ecosystems add a touch of greenery and can brighten up your table.

To create your own, start with a clear bowl. Choose a variety of succulents for color and texture. Make sure the bowl has drainage rocks and soil to keep the plants healthy.

You can personalize your terrarium with decorative stones or tiny figurines. This makes it a fun project for you and your guests.

Place your terrarium bowl at the center of your table. Its unique look will grab attention and spark conversation. Enjoy your beautiful creation!

Creating a DIY floral chandelier can add a stunning touch to your garden party. It’s a fun project that brightens your outdoor space.

You can use fresh or faux flowers. Choose blooms that match your party theme. Long-stemmed flowers work best because they’re easier to arrange.

Start with a base, like a lampshade or floral wire. Attach your flowers using floral wire. Feel free to mix different colors and types for a unique look.

Hang your chandelier from a tree branch or a hook. It will create a beautiful focal point that guests will love. Enjoy your creative process and let your style shine through!

Using terracotta pots for your herb garden is a charming idea. These pots not only look great but also allow for good drainage, which is essential for healthy herbs.

You can choose different sizes of pots to create a beautiful arrangement. Place them on your patio or table for a nice centerpiece.

Consider planting various herbs like basil, mint, and rosemary. The fresh scents will enhance your garden party atmosphere.

To make it more decorative, paint the pots or label them with the herb names. This adds a personal touch to your setup.

A mini zen garden can be a lovely centerpiece for your garden party. It adds a calm and peaceful vibe to any setting.

You can create one in a shallow dish filled with sand and small stones. Arrange the stones in a way that pleases your eye.

Add tiny plants or succulents for a touch of greenery. A mini rake can help you create patterns in the sand, which is both fun and relaxing.

Place your zen garden on a table where guests can admire it. It invites conversation and brings a unique charm to your gathering.
